This is credited to a variety of factors, including the high heat capacity and the high latent heat of vaporization of water.Jul 7, 2023 · Step 1: Douse the Campfire in Water. The best way to put out a campfire is from ashes, so you will want to start by dousing it with water. Do this while standing uphill or upwind of the fire and slightly back from it. This positioning will help prevent you from being burned by the torrent of steam or inhaling airborne smoke particulates. It is all about starving the fire of oxygen so that it …Don’t ‌extinguish a grease fire with water or a wet towel. Don’t use flour, baking powder or sugar to ‌smother the fire. Don’t ‌remove the pan from the burner or place it in the sink. The oil may splash around and potentially burn you. Don’t move the pan into the sink, even if the fire is smothered.Cover the Fire. The best way to stop a grease fire in its tracks is to put a lid on the pan from the side, according to Brooks. "You can also use a sheet pan or another clean dry pan to cover and extinguish the flame," she says.
